What is Creo Flow Analysis?

Creo Flow Analysis is a powerful, CAD-integrated CFD solution that enables engineers to simulate fluid flow and thermal behaviors directly within the Creo interface. Developed in partnership with Simerics, this tool helps validate and optimize designs, even without extensive CFD experience.

Rather than switching between software platforms or relying solely on physical prototyping, engineers can run simulations within Creo, make changes on the fly, and view the results in real-time. This integration streamlines workflows, reduces costly design iterations, and accelerates time to market.

How does Creo Flow Analysis work?

Creo Flow Analysis is a user-friendly tool for engineers, designers, and analysts. Running a simulation is simple:

  1. Define the geometry
  2. Select the type of analysis to run (the mesh is auto-generated)
  3. Define boundaries
  4. Add inputs
  5. Run!

You’re able to interpret the results as the simulation is running, so you can quickly make changes and modifications as needed. And, since it is all completed within the Creo platform, changes are automatically reflected across your model without having to export and import across platforms.

What are the key features of Creo Flow Analysis?

Creo Flow Analysis is built to offer both depth and usability. Here are the standout features that make it a go-to choice for simulation-driven design:

  • Seamless CAD Integration: Creo Flow Analysis runs inside Creo Parametric, so there’s no need for file translation or geometry clean-up. Simulation is directly linked to your CAD model, ensuring accuracy and reducing time lost to redundant processes.
  • Advanced Technology Backed by Simerics: Creo Flow Analysis features a high-performance numerical solver that can handle complex geometries, transient flows, compressible and incompressible fluids, and multi-phase scenarios.
  • Automatic Meshing: The automatic meshing engine streamlines setup for new users, while advanced meshing and boundary condition controls provide experienced analysts with the flexibility they need. It’s ideal for teams with varied experience levels.

Creo Flow Analysis Packages

Creo Flow Analysis Basic
  • Calculate internal and external flows
  • Animated flow results in real-time
  • Parallel processing simulation
  • Simulate flow
  • Heat transfer
  • turbulence
Creo Flow Analysis Advanced
Includes everything in basic, plus:
  • Particle simulation – simulate individual particles in the context of the flow
  • Radiation simulation – heat transfer due to emission of electromagnetic waves
  • Species simulation– Simulating the mixing of liquids with similar densities
  • Moving / sliding meshing simulation – simulate movement of individual components in a flow analysis
Creo Flow Analysis Premium
Includes everything in basic and advanced, plus:
  • Cavitation simulation – simulates vapor, free gas, and liquid (bubbles) compressibility
  • Multiphase simulation – for simulating liquid and gas together
  • Multicomponent – for simulation of multiple gases and densities
  • Dynamics – simulate interaction of fluids and solids
